Problems solved by technology

However, at present, most of the various commercial dielectric soil moisture sensors are needle-type structures. This structure has the characteristics of simple geometric structure and convenient manufacture. However, due to the influence of the strength of the probe, the length of the probe cannot be too long, which limits the measurement. The range of soil depth; in addition, due to the sensor's external dimensions and other reasons, it is inconvenient to bury it in the deep soil for measurement

Abstract

The invention discloses a soil moisture detector applicable to different soil depths, which includes a soil moisture sensor and a data acquisition and display instrument communicatively connected with the soil moisture sensor. The soil moisture sensor includes a shell, and the shell is divided into a front shell sealed by epoxy resin There are two parts, the body and the rear shell. There are electronic circuit device boards and shielded cables inside the shell. The electronic circuit device board is integrated with a passive crystal oscillator that oscillates through a clock circuit. The passive crystal oscillator is connected with a Schmitt trigger, signal Attenuators, probes, true rms detectors, and power supply filtering circuits to provide a stable, ripple-free operating voltage. The invention has the advantages of low cost, simple structure, real-time measurement and applicable soil moisture of different soil depths.

Description

technical field [0001] The invention belongs to the field of agricultural science and technology, and in particular relates to a soil moisture detector. Background technique [0002] Soil moisture is one of the important factors affecting the growth of crops, and it is closely related to the growth status of crops. In precision agricultural production, long-term monitoring and timely acquisition of moisture content information in the soil are required to achieve precise irrigation, so as to meet the physiological water requirements of crops without wasting water resources. This requires a soil Moisture testing device. [0003] The measurement methods of soil moisture are: drying method, neutron method, resistance method, capacitance method, TDR (time domain reflection method), FDR (frequency domain reflection method) and SWR (standing wave method).
